About the Firm Founded in 2006, Sun Venture is a long-term investor with a methodical and disciplined approach. We invest globally across a broad range of asset classes, including private equity, real estate, public equities, fixed income, and alternatives, with the goal of delivering sustainable value across market cycles. www.sunventure.com Main Responsibilities The Senior Associate / Associate Director in the Public Markets and Hedge Funds team will support the development and execution of the firm’s public markets and hedge funds program. The role involves shaping portfolio strategy, strengthening GP relationships, and representing the firm to internal and external stakeholders. Coverage spans global equities, fixed income, and hedge funds, with a primary focus on global equities (long-only and long-bias strategies). Assist in the development and implementation of investment strategies for public equities, fixed income, and hedge funds, setting long-term diversification goals in alignment with the firm’s overall investment objectives and risk appetite. Assist in the sourcing, evaluation, and due diligence of fund investment opportunities across global markets. Oversee ongoing performance monitoring and risk assessment of public markets and hedge funds. Implement portfolio analytics capabilities, including performance attribution, benchmarking and exposure analysis. Cultivate and maintain relationships with GPs and industry contacts. Degree in Accountancy, Business, Economics, Finance or equivalent. A master's degree in these disciplines or CFA qualification will be an advantage. Minimum 7-9 years of relevant experience and track record in building and managing a diversified global equities portfolio. Experience covering hedge funds and fixed income funds will be an added advantage. Expertise in fund manager due diligence (qualitative and quantitative), and familiarity with buy-side LP decision frameworks. Good business and investment acumen with awareness of global markets, economies, and geopolitical trends.
